Output 6c8b9708fa0210a27c53c22c4fd7b4d99abdee80eb949777d0fe0784830827c3:6

value
83476546
script pubkey
OP_0 OP_PUSHBYTES_32 3a50af7e7255d6cd3c4742054f8cdedf555e0c857beb14cbfa91ef73ce4679a0
address
bc1q8fg27lnj2htv60z8ggz5lrx7ma24ury90043fjl6j8hh8njx0xsqffh6vd
transaction
6c8b9708fa0210a27c53c22c4fd7b4d99abdee80eb949777d0fe0784830827c3
confirmations
130
spent
true